From: simonmar Date: Fri, 3 Dec 1999 16:59:18 +0000 (+0000) Subject: [project @ 1999-12-03 16:59:17 by simonmar] X-Git-Tag: Approximately_9120_patches~5435 X-Git-Url: http://git.megacz.com/?a=commitdiff_plain;h=0f485f6ecfb4442a0132522303973ee1f7b0375e;p=ghc-hetmet.git [project @ 1999-12-03 16:59:17 by simonmar] Add Andy Gill's Monad library into the build. --- diff --git a/ghc/driver/ghc.lprl b/ghc/driver/ghc.lprl index adfe149..ec49525 100644 --- a/ghc/driver/ghc.lprl +++ b/ghc/driver/ghc.lprl @@ -2499,7 +2499,7 @@ sub add_syslib { [ # where to slurp interface files from ( $INSTALLING ? "$InstLibDirGhc/imports/lang" - : "$TopPwd/hslibs/lang" + : "$TopPwd/hslibs/lang:$TopPwd/hslibs/lang/monads" ) , # where to find the archive to use when linking ( $INSTALLING diff --git a/ghc/utils/mkdependHS/mkdependHS.prl b/ghc/utils/mkdependHS/mkdependHS.prl index 73d2d0b..c27fd17 100644 --- a/ghc/utils/mkdependHS/mkdependHS.prl +++ b/ghc/utils/mkdependHS/mkdependHS.prl @@ -322,6 +322,9 @@ sub gather_import_dirs { local($dir); # Yuck ^ 2 + if ( $lib eq 'lang' && ! $INSTALLING ) { + push(@Import_dirs, "${TopPwd}/hslibs/${lib}/monads"); + } if ( $lib eq 'text' && ! $INSTALLING ) { push(@Import_dirs, "${TopPwd}/hslibs/${lib}/html"); }